After a couple of years of having delugevpn, jackett, radarr, and sonarr all work together (except the tightening of the IP table thing a while back) earlier this month I could not get Sonarr and Radarr to search for any movies while using the proxy option back to my delugevpn. So after some troubleshooting I turned off proxy in sonarr and radarr and works as advertised, however I have proxy set up in jacket and I don't have any problems connecting. I found someone with this issue on the github support and they had to delete the two 209.x.x.x ip address on the "named server variable". I just did the same thing and now I can proxy my sonarr and radarr back to the deluge vpn docker. I updated to the latest to version today and I kept getting the same log error over and over: 2023-02-07 13:13:43,642 DEBG 'start-script' stdout output: Options error: Unrecognized option or missing or extra parameter(s) in /config/openvpn/my_expressvpn_usa_-_washington_dc_udp.ovpn:20: keysize (2.6.0) Use --help for more information. I was not able to access the Web UI. I first tried a couple different end points by changing the ovpn file. That did not work. I then rolled back the docker 2.1.1-3-01 and it worked fine. I didn't want too to settle for that after some reading on here I just put a # in front of "keysize 256" to comment it out. And it works fine not sure if that will be something we will have to adjust in future updates.
